STORYLINE
The Bloomsburg University women's tennis team will play its first dual matches of the season when it heads west to meet Seton Hill on Friday and then IUP and Clarion on Saturday. Seton Hill is 2-2 on the season while both IUP and Clarion will play their first duals of the season this weekend.
 
SCOUTING BLOOMSBURG
Bloomsburg opened the year with a pair of tournaments as it hosted the Bloomsburg Women's Invitational on September 22 and September 23, before serving as host of the 2018 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ference (PSAC) Individual Championships last weekend. Junior Taylor Capoferri (Lancaster, Pa./Lampeter-Strasburg) leads the Huskies with a 4-1 record in singles play. Last weekend, Capoferri advanced to the round of 16 with a 6-4, 6-3 win over Millersville's Jasmine Morris in the opening round of the PSAC Singles Championship. However, Capoferri was ousted from the tournament by California's Jo Weisen in straight sets for her first loss of the season. Junior Cassidy Calimer (Egg Harbor City, N.J./Absegami) and sophomores Giovanna Bonito (Sao Paulo, Brazil/Colegio Reino) and Haille Hoeflein (Easton, Pa./Easton) have each contributed three wins over the course of the first two weekends. In doubles, Calimer and junior Vitoria Nery (Sao Paulo, Brazil/Educandário Santa Maria Goretti) lead the Huskies with a 3-1 record. The duo advanced to the quarterfinals last weekend at the PSAC Championships before dropping an 8-4 decision to IUP's team of Julia Newman and Katya Minchenkova. Bonito and Capoferri are 2-1 in doubles while seniors Siena Cerra (Levittown, Pa./Neshaminy) and Cassie Wentz (Windber, Pa./Winber Area) went 1-0 during the opening weekend of the season.
 
SCOUTING SETON HILL
Seton Hill is 2-2 overall on the season with wins over St. Vincent and Daemen. Last weekend at the PSAC Individual Championships, Kaelyn Zak and Jenna Bailey teamed up for the Griffins as their doubles team for the tournament.  Zak and Bailey opened the tournament with an 8-4 win over Katina Jones and Jasmine Morris of Millersville.  The team then dropped their quarterfinal match to the seeded doubles team of Kayla Frost and Sangeeta Roopan, from Mercyhurst, by the score of 8-3. In singles competition, Cameron Beer dropped her first round match to Carolin Ganahi of California (PA) by the score of 6-2, 6-2. Bailey lost in three sets to Viola Lugmayr of Slippery Rock by a 7-6 (4), 0-6, 8-10 score.

SCOUTING IUP
The Crimson Hawks will play their first duals of the season this weekend after opening with four tournaments. Julia Newman leads IUP with a 10-5 record in singles play. She advanced to the semifinals of the ITA Atlantic Regional tournament in Erie before being ousted by Charleston's Katie Swann. Last weekend, Newman lost to teammate Katya Minchenkova in the semifinals. Minchenkova, who is 7-5 on the year, lost to Slippery Rock's Lacey Cohen for the PSAC singles title. Mariana Valenzuela is 9-3 on the campaign after going 4-1 at the ITA Atlantic Regional tournament with her only loss coming in the B finals against Mercyhurst's Athina Tsagkarski. In doubles, Valenzuela and Maria Magraner are 6-1 to start the season with an ITA Championship after winning the B finals by a score of 8-3 over Bluefield State's Eva Garcia and Sophie Bygrave.

SCOUTING CLARION
Clarion will also play its first duals of the year and, to date, only competed at the PSAC Individual Championships last weekend. Alivia Arnold and Vinisha Reddy each lost their opening singles match and then teamed up for an opening-round setback in doubles action.
